Kinds Of Sustainable Outside Paints



Sustainable outside paints include a selection of formulations designed to lessen ecological effect while offering long-term security and aesthetic appeal to your home's exterior surfaces.



One typical type is water-based paint, which has reduced levels of unstable organic substances (VOCs) contrasted to standard oil-based paints. These paints are quick-drying, easy to clean up with water, and discharge fewer unsafe chemicals into the air.

One more eco-friendly option is milk paint, which is made from all-natural components like casein (a protein found in milk), lime, clay, and earth pigments. Milk paint is naturally degradable, non-toxic, and provides a special matte surface that boosts the all-natural structure of the surface it covers.

Moreover, plant-based paints, such as those made from components like soy and citrus, are getting appeal for their reduced VOC material and sustainable sourcing. These paints offer excellent attachment and longevity while being eco-friendly.

Tips for Finding Green Paint Products



When picking paint items for your outside restoration task, it is important to take into consideration various variables that contribute to their environmental effect and sustainability. To choose green paint items, try to find certifications such as Environment-friendly Seal, LEED conformity, or the EPA's Safer Option label. These qualifications make sure that the paint meets certain ecological criteria and includes less harmful chemicals.

Select paints identified as low-VOC or zero-VOC, as these have lower degrees of volatile organic compounds that can be damaging to both your wellness and the atmosphere. Water-based paints are also a more green alternative compared to oil-based paints, as they have lower VOC levels and are less complicated to clean up.
